A “fluffy” crab discovered off the coast of Western Australia has been named after the ship that carried Charles Darwin around the world.

The new species, Lamarckdromia beagle, belongs to the Dromiidae family, commonly known as sponge crabs.
Crustaceans in this family fashion and use sea sponges and ascidians – animals including sea squirts – for protection. They trim the creatures using their claws and wear them like hats.
